Abstract :
The results are presented of research on the possibility of increasing the light efficiency of radiation and brightness GDIP of a direct current at the expense of transition from weak current long impulsed anomalous smoulder discharge to high-current short impulse (tens and hundreds ns) discharge in xenon. Favorable conditions for development of high-current avalanches and generation of a continuum of a radiation are created. It is established, that for want of diminution of voltage pulse duration from 6 up to 03 mcs for want of constant average current and impulse voltage the brightness of a cell GDIP will increase 2.5-3 times
